P/E Ratio Analysis

As of May 6, 2026, Riot Platforms, Inc. (RIOT) trades at a price-to-earnings ratio of -10.4x, with a stock price of $20.34 and trailing twelve-month earnings per share of $-2.49.

The current P/E is 110% below its 5-year average of 106.8x. Over the past five years, RIOT's P/E has ranged from a low of 15.8x to a high of 515.7x, placing the current valuation at the 0th percentile of its historical range.

Compared to the Financial Services sector median P/E of 13.3x, RIOT trades at a 178% discount to its sector peers. The sector includes 779 companies with P/E ratios ranging from 0.0x to 197.4x.

Relative to the broader market, RIOT trades at a notable discount to the S&P 500 median P/E of 25.1x. Investors should consider the company's growth prospects, competitive position, and earnings quality when evaluating whether the current valuation is justified.
